The .NET Micro Framework for Linux is a small, free and open-source platform by Microsoft that allows writing .NET applications for resource-constrained devices running Linux. It includes a small version of the .NET runtime and libraries.

SubPLY is an open-source subtitle editor that allows users to easily edit, adjust timings, convert between formats, and translate subtitle files. It has a simple and intuitive interface for basic timing adjustments and formatting changes.
